# Text2Class
Build multi-class text classifiers using state-of-the-art pre-trained contextualized language models. Only a few hundred samples are necessary to get started.

## Background

This project is based on our study: [Transfer Learning Robustness in Multi-Class Categorization by Fine-Tuning Pre-Trained Contextualized Language Models](https://arxiv.org/abs/1909.03564).

## Example usage

### Create a dataframe with two columns, 'text' and 'label'
```
import pandas as pd
from text2class import TextClassifier

df = pd.read_csv("data.csv")

train = df.sample(frac=0.9,random_state=200)
test=df.drop(train.index)

cls = TextClassifier(
	num_labels=3,
	data_column="text",
	label_column="label",
	max_seq_length=128
)

cls.fit(train)

predictions = cls.predict(test)
```

## Advanced usage

### Model type
The default model is an uncased Bidirectional Encoder Representations from Transformers (BERT) consisting of 12 transformer layers, 12 self-attention heads per layer, and a hidden size of 768. Below are all models currently supported that you can specify with the `hub_module_handle`. We expect that more will be added in the future.
```
https://tfhub.dev/google/bert_uncased_L-12_H-768_A-12/1
https://tfhub.dev/google/bert_uncased_L-24_H-1024_A-16/1
https://tfhub.dev/google/bert_cased_L-12_H-768_A-12/1
https://tfhub.dev/google/bert_cased_L-24_H-1024_A-16/1
https://tfhub.dev/google/bert_chinese_L-12_H-768_A-12/1
https://tfhub.dev/google/bert_multi_cased_L-12_H-768_A-12/1

cls = TextClassifier(
	num_labels=3,
	data_column="text",
	label_column="label",
	max_seq_length=128,
	hub_module_handle="https://tfhub.dev/google/bert_uncased_L-12_H-768_A-12/1"
)
```
